Position Overview:
As a Health Support Coordination Officer, you will play a crucial role in the day-to-day implementation, monitoring, and evaluation of health support initiatives/projects in the country of assignment or duty station. This position is instrumental in coordinating medical responses to outbreaks and pandemics, ensuring the health and safety of UNHCR personnel and their dependents.
Key Responsibilities:
- Implement and monitor preventive medical actions based on recommended mitigation measures.
- Coordinate medical referrals and medical care for personnel and dependents requiring specialized or life-threatening care.
- Manage communication with health care providers to ensure clinical management of cases and contact tracing of workplace exposures.
- Organize health education and promotion activities, aligning with Medical Section strategic priorities.
- Develop and update medical evacuation plans and standard operating procedures.
- Collaborate with various stakeholders, including UNHCR staff, health care providers, and humanitarian agencies.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s or Masterโs degree in Nursing, Health Care Management, or related field.
- Minimum of 6 years of relevant work experience in the humanitarian sector, with expertise in Occupational Health and Public Health.
- Experience in health care management, supervision, and coordination of medical teams is essential.
- Knowledge of UN-wide health care policies, medical evacuation procedures, and project lifecycle management.
- Certification in First Aid, Nursing, Project Management, or NEBOSH for Occupational Health & Safety is desirable.
- Familiarity with UN Medical Service standards and practices.
Language Requirements:
- Proficiency in English is required; knowledge of the UN working language of the duty station is a plus.
